The bill introduced by Representatives LaRe and Swearingen seeks to amend various sections of the Ohio Revised Code to enhance the verification of an elector's citizenship prior to voting. Key provisions include the enactment of new sections related to voter registration, voter roll maintenance, and election procedures. Notably, the bill mandates that voters provide proof of citizenship through acceptable documentation, such as Ohio driver's licenses or U.S. passports, and introduces new requirements for petition circulators, including the need to personally write the number of signatures collected and submit them to Ohio courts and election boards. Additionally, the bill modifies existing laws to streamline the petition process and enhance voter registration accuracy, while also emphasizing the importance of maintaining the integrity of the electoral process.
Furthermore, the bill includes significant amendments regarding the handling of provisional ballots and absentee voting. It establishes new identification requirements for voters casting provisional ballots, including proof of citizenship, and outlines the procedures for counting these ballots. The legislation also introduces measures to improve the absentee voting process, such as mandating the inclusion of return envelopes with tracking capabilities and allowing for in-person absentee voting at designated locations. Overall, the bill aims to tighten voting regulations in Ohio, enhance transparency and accountability in the electoral process, and ensure that only eligible voters participate in elections.
